The 2010–11 Air Force Falcons men's basketball team represented at the Air Force Academy. Led by fourth year head coach Jeff Reynolds. They played their home games at the Clune Arena on at the Air Force Academy's main campus in Colorado Springs, Colorado and are a member of the Mountain West Conference. They finished the season 16–16, 6–10 in Mountain West play. The Falcons lost in the quarterfinals of the 2011 Mountain West Conference men's basketball tournament to UNLV. They were invited to the 2011 CollegeInsider.com Tournament which they lost in the second round to Santa Clara.
